An experimental study on micro wire-EDM of polycrystalline diamond using a novel pulse generator

Abstract:This paper presents a new pulse generator for cutting of polycrystalline diamond (PCD) by micro wire electrical discharge machining (micro wire-EDM). The pulse generator using anti-electrolysis circuitry and digital signal processor-based pulse control circuit was developed to suppress damages on the machined surface of PCD while achieving stable machining. A novel pulse control method was proposed to provide high-frequency pulse control signals with a period of off duty cycle for reionization of the dielectric in the spark gap so as to reduce the consecutive occurrence of short circuits. A series of experiments were carried out to investigate the effect of open voltage on machining performance in terms of material removal rate, slit width, thickness of the damaged layer on machined surface, and surface finish. An increase of open voltage increases peak current, thus producing greater discharge energy and, thereby, contributing to improvements in material removal rate, but leading to larger slit width and thickness of the damaged layer and worse surface finish. Experimental results not only demonstrate that the developed pulse generator could achieve satisfactory machining results but also have verified the applicability of this new technique in micro wire-EDM.
